HubSpot + SiteCore CMS

Hi all, I'm trying to figure out how to, or if it's even possible to, connect/integrate HubSpot into our CMS called SiteCore.

 

I saw very little information when researching online so curious if anyone has done it here or knows how to do it. I saw one thing where you have to utilize a third party but I didn't know what that meant so if there's any recommendations please let me know.

Hi @SPatel17 


There is no integration in the marketplace, other systems like Wordpress have an excellent integration that you can install to connect HubSpot to Wordpress.

 

Installing the HubSpot Tracking Code, in your footer, will give you most of the functionality you need. Adding forms will need you to to copy and paste the embed code, from HubSpot.

 

Please test everything thoroughly to ame sure everything is working as expected.

Hi @SPatel17 

 

You can install the HubSpot Tracking Code in your Global Footer (before the closing </body> tag) in Sitecore.

 

You should see the JavaScript on every page of your website.

Yes @SPatel17 

 

The HubSpot tracking code is all you need to get started.

 

You will need to use the full Form Embed Code when you're adding forms.

 

The tracking, chat and other features will work right away.
